Output 43f283527260e71f144c3650e76c2b84e568224cfce5de3cc8e72a89f18df51d:6

value
2040000
script pubkey
OP_0 OP_PUSHBYTES_32 156049ee431e96f9314b1591a8b1ba504abe863a44cfd7caf1fca3944fa43686
address
bc1qz4synmjrr6t0jv2tzkg63vd62p9tap36gn8a0jh3lj3egnayx6rqxr0sv6
transaction
43f283527260e71f144c3650e76c2b84e568224cfce5de3cc8e72a89f18df51d
spent
true